ANWAR ROBINSON IS DOING GOSPEL: Robinson’s first love is gospel, but not his only

By Mona Austin / mona@lachurchscene.com
(September 13, 2006)
Email to a friend | Print Friendly
      Over a turkey club sandwich, I shared a few minutes with former American Idol 4 contestant Anwar Roberts. The 27-year-old former school teacher from Jersey is going to be doing some gospel music on his album and wanted to check out the Gospel Music Workshop of America Convention. 

      Focused and determined to have creative agility, Roberts did not dive into a record agreement and is relying on the guidance of reputable R&B producer Bobby Wooten (Keith Sweat, Surface) as an independent. 

      Anwar has already covered The Clark Sister’s “You Are the Sunshine,” which he performed at a church concert in Dallas on the same ticket as Myron Butler and Levi.  He currently has a self-titled CD sampler featuring the gospel staple and three R&B cover tunes.

      However, the Jersey Boy says he doesn’t want to be classified as a “gospel”artist. He sings liberally sings positive music that flow from his creative well.  Yet he makes it clear that his heart belongs to God no matter where he performs. 

      “At the end of my performances, I always tell people I am a born again Believer,” Anwar states to his waiting audiences, then he belts “You Are the Sunshine” as the source of inspiration behind his broad grin.

Expect Robinson’s debut project in the coming year to have a few gospel cuts on it.
